Roskomnadzor restricts voice calls in Telegram and WhatsApp

The Ministry of Digital Development announced the possible restoration of access to calls in messengers

Roskomnadzor has restricted voice calls in foreign messengers to combat criminal activity, the agency's press service reported. The decision was made based on data from law enforcement agencies and numerous appeals from citizens.

The press service of Roskomnadzor clarified that the measures only apply to voice calls in Telegram and WhatsApp. Other functions of the messengers are not yet limited. The agency noted that these services have become the main channels for fraud, extortion, and involvement of Russians in subversive or terrorist activities.

The Ministry of Digital Development of the Russian Federation announced that access to voice functions will be restored after the messengers comply with the requirements of Russian legislation.
